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ction
Ignoring behind wall water extraction can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even safety h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ors from mold or mildew can be a sign of hidden water damage. If you notice a musty smell that won’t disappear, even after cleaning and ventilation, it’s time to call our team.
Water Stains or Warping on Walls and Ceilings
Visible water stains or warping on walls and ceilings can show a hidden leak behind the scenes.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age behind the walls.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ent more extensive damage.
Spongy or Soft Floorboards
Spongy or soft floorboards can show water damage beneath the surface. If you notice this issue, don’t delay, call our team to inspect and repair the damage.
Unusual Noises or Sounds
Unusual noises or sounds, such as dripping or running water, can show a hidden leak. If you hear these sounds, don’t ignore them, call our team to investigate and repair the damage.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ost in Smyrna, GA
The cost of behind wall water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Smyrna, GA.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and should serve as a guide only: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of leak and size of affected area.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and equipment required. |
| Demolition and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of repairs and materials needed.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$200 – $1,000 | Complexity of repairs and materials required. |
| More Repairs or Maintenance | $500 – $2,500 | Scope of more repairs and materials needed. |
